As a Naval Integration Planner, you’ll bring your leadership, strategic, tactical, technical, and planning expertise to work alongside thought leaders in maritime operations, command and control (C2), operational planning, and cross-echelon analysis on projects for United States Naval Forces Europe and Africa. You’ll use your skills and expertise to support planning at theater, operational, and tactical levels with a focus on maritime support to Combatant Command contingency and operational plans.
Work with us to analyze complex systems, policies, and operations related to maritime support plans within the U.S. European Command (EUCOM) and U.S. Africa Command (AFRICOM) areas of responsibility. Develop schedules, plans of action and milestones, and key products for planning, coordination, collaboration, and presentation. Facilitate participation in exercises, experiments, and events to ensure the exploration, testing, and refinement of naval integration efforts. Provide expertise and analysis for doctrine, tactics, techniques, and procedures, as well as after-action reports (AARs). Recommend courses of action for C2, supporting relationships, authorities, and rules of engagement to enhance mission effectiveness. Monitor Functional Component Commander actions, such as apportionment of assets and tasking priorities, to ensure alignment with strategic goals. Analyze personnel and command and control requirements and capabilities to enable naval operations across the spectrum of conflict.

You Have:
-
Experience with supporting military planning at theater, operational, or tactical levels
-
Experience with leading joint planning teams, operational planning teams, and battle rhythm events
-
Experience in planning large-scale planning events with military headquarters staff elements
-
Experience with the Joint Planning Process, Navy Planning Process, Maritime Operational Planning Process, or Military Decision-Making Process, including Adaptive Planning and Execution
-
Knowledge of U.S. Navy organization and structure, including Fleet Operations and emerging concepts
-
Knowledge of naval and joint doctrine, including Maritime Operations Center (MOC) processes
-
Ability to coordinate across staff functions and command echelons
-
Ability to brief senior-level customers, including flag officers
-
Top Secret clearance
-
Bachelor's degree
Nice If You Have:
-
Master’s degree
-
Completion of the Maritime Operational Planners Course
-
Completion of Joint Professional Military Education Phase 1 and 2, Joint Advanced Warfighting School, Maritime Advanced Warfighting School, School of Advanced Warfighting, School of Advanced Military Studies, NATO Comprehensive Operations Planning Course, or a similar course
